New Agreements to Enforce Federal Immigration Law Protect Privacy of Illegal Aliens, Muzzle Media

Friday, October 30, 2009
By Penny Starr, Senior Staff Writer

(CNSNews.com) – Under a new agreement between the Department of Homeland Security’s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) and state and local law enforcement, the privacy rights of illegal aliens will be protected, and any information about local efforts to enforce federal immigration law must be cleared through ICE before it can be released to the media or the public.
